Laser Dentistry: The Future of Dental Cleaning Is Here!

What if, during your next dental cleaning, your dentist could forgo the scraper and polishing brush in favor of lasers? Laser dentistry is not new-in fact, clinical trials involving the use of lasers in dentistry started in the 1960s. However, although the rest of the world has been using lasers for teeth cleaning for some time, they have only been adopted widely in the United States in recent years. Laser dentistry offers a long list of advantages for patients in terms of comfort and effectiveness. Here is a closer look at how lasers may change your future teeth cleaning appointments.

Plaque and Tartar Removal

Removing plaque and tartar is the focus of most preventive dental cleanings. When you brush and floss at home, you are removing some plaque from your teeth, but it is inevitable that you will leave some behind. The plaque that is left behind will eventually harden into tartar, which you cannot remove with home care. Leaving plaque and tartar on your teeth can lead to decay and gum disease, not to mention systemic health issues, like an increased risk of heart disease.

Typically, plaque and tartar are removed manually using dental tools in a process that can be uncomfortable for patients. With laser dentistry, targeted laser beams break down plaque and tartar, removing it without relying on scrapers. The process is faster, more comfortable, and more precise.

Deep Cleaning for Gum Disease

If your dentist notices inflamed gums during a regular cleaning, she may recommend a deep clean. The traditional method of doing this involves numbing your gums with a local anesthetic, and then pulling back the gums from the tooth roots to scrape off plaque and bacteria underneath. This usually causes bleeding, swelling, and discomfort. With laser dental cleanings, your dentist can clean under the gum tissue without having to pull it back. This allows your dentist to treat infections that cause gum disease without the need for anesthetic or an uncomfortable recovery period.
